Johannesburg: Facilities Community Lead – Sandton

Job Description

Minimum requirements for the role: A bachelors degree or diploma or related is preferred but not essential. Previous experience having worked as a facility community lead working within the hospitality or building or related markets is required for this role. Previous experience having worked in an operations / facility management or related role is preferred. Proven experience in community management or customer engagement. Computer literate (Google Suite and MS Office proficiency). Customer service excellence ability to anticipate member needs and deliver a premium experience. Skilled in fostering connections and creating a dynamic workplace culture. Strong attention to detail in managing workspace logistics and facility upkeep. The successful candidate will be responsible for: Fostering connections and creating a dynamic workplace culture, ensuring that their members needs are met and that this person delivers on all members requirements such as curated events, facilitating engagements, enhancing business opportunities, and creating a welcoming environment for all. Planning and executing community-building events, networking sessions, and workshops to enhance engagement. Proactively gathering member feedback and address concerns to ensure high satisfaction levels. Overseeing the day-to-day operations of the workspace, ensuring it is well-maintained, organized, and fully functional. Addressing and escalating any issues, with regards to maintenance operatives, cleaning operatives, suppliers and managers and/or relevant cross-functional teams. Ensuring compliance with health & safety standards and company policies. Supporting the community manager in space utilization optimization and occupancy tracking. Anticipating member and guest needs before they arise using relevant information collected about members to enhance and personalize their experience. Reviewing all ai media platforms to understand areas of improvement and implementing proactive changes, keeping member experience top of mind. Conducting onboarding meetings with all new accounts to ensure a successful onboard of new clients. Salary package, including benefits, is highly negotiable depending on experience gained.

About Customer service / support Jobs in Gauteng

The customer service and support industry is a common field of employment in Gauteng, South Africa, with many companies across various sectors requiring professionals to provide assistance to customers via phone, email, social media, or in-person. Typically, these roles are found in the technology industry, financial services sector, and manufacturing sector, where companies need to offer customer support to their clients and customers.

Generally, salaries for customer service representatives in Gauteng range from R300 000 to R600 000 per annum, depending on factors such as experience, company size, and industry sector. However, it’s essential to note that these salary ranges are broad and can vary widely. For example, entry-level positions may start at the lower end of this range, while senior roles or those in larger companies may command higher salaries.

Common skills required for customer service representatives include strong communication and problem-solving abilities, a positive attitude, and the ability to work under pressure. Other essential skills typically needed for this type of role include technical skills such as proficiency in CRM software, familiarity with industry-specific terminology, and the ability to adapt to new systems and processes. Typically, companies also look for customer service representatives who are empathetic, patient, and able to handle complex situations.

In terms of industry sectors, financial services sector, technology industry, and manufacturing sector are common employers of customer service representatives. These roles can provide a solid foundation for career development, with opportunities to move into senior positions or transition into related fields such as account management or sales.

For those looking to start or advance their careers in customer service, it’s essential to consider ongoing training and development opportunities. Many companies offer internal training programs or partner with external providers to upskill employees. Typically, career progression paths for customer service representatives may involve moving into team leader or manager roles, or transitioning into related fields such as sales or account management.
